Horizontal tabs at the bottom give access to the program's main functional areas. Its left vertical pane resembles the scheme used by Microsoft Outlook. Office Accounting Express has a top-notch interface and navigational tools. It's the most capable-and traditional-free accounting software program on the market. It lacks the professional version's multi-user capabilities, budgeting, purchase orders, and cash flow forecasting, but it has solid general ledger, accounts payable and receivable, payroll, online banking, sales tracking, and report capabilities, in addition to tight integration with Microsoft Office.
